Ethnic Distribution of Macarthur

According to the US Census, the Macarthur surname is distributed across the following ethnic groups. This data reflects self-reported ethnicity among 4,006 Americans with the Macarthur last name.

White 90.54%
Black 3.17%
Hispanic 2.62%
Asian/PI 0.75%
Native American 1.05%
Two+ Races 1.87%
